Buri Ram's weather is characterized by a gradual warming trend throughout the year. The coolest period occurs in December and January, with average temperatures ranging from 14-22°C. As the year progresses, temperatures steadily rise, reaching their peak in March and April, when highs can soar up to 40°C. The summer months of May to August are hot but slightly cooler than the preceding two months, with temperatures rarely exceeding 38°C. In the late autumn and early winter, temperatures moderate again, returning to a more comfortable range by November.
